Summary
The ethereum/go-ethereum repository has critical quantum vulnerability exposure across 35 instances of ECDSA and secp256k1 implementations used for transaction signing and key management. All cryptographic signing operations rely on elliptic curve cryptography, which will be completely broken by quantum computers using Shor's algorithm. This poses an existential threat to blockchain integrity and asset security once sufficiently powerful quantum computers emerge.
